Revolutionizing C-Store Revenue: Vontier’s Invenco by GVR Highlights Innovations in Foodservice Ordering

Retail Technology Conference to showcase breakthrough solutions transforming convenience stores

Invenco by GVR, a Vontier company, is redefining convenience retail with the latest advancements in its Express Ordering™ solution, integrated within its Passport Retail Platform. These new capabilities – unveiled at the Retail Technology Conference, March 31 through April 2 in Chicago – enable convenience stores to seamlessly offer made-to-order food and essential items through multiple ordering channels, including at-the-pump, in-store kiosks, drive-thru, and mobile ordering. With these capabilities, convenience stores can now effectively compete with Quick Service Restaurants (QSRs), breaking traditional store boundaries.

"With foodservice becoming a core driver for c-stores, our next-generation solutions enable retailers to scale and transform convenience stores into everyday dining destinations,” said Karthik Ganapathi, President, Invenco by GVR. “By delivering premium foodservice and merchandise purchase options through multiple frictionless channels, we are delivering a sophisticated best-in-class customer experience in convenience retail."

Foodservice: The New C-Store Profit Engine

Recent industry data confirms that prepared food has become the #1 driver of in-store sales1. With foodservice now representing over 37% of in-store gross profits2 – up from 29% a decade ago – Invenco by GVR’s Express Ordering solution directly addresses this rapidly growing sector.

"Convenience stores are at the heart of our communities," added Ganapathi. "Retailers are expanding their food offerings and are shifting the stores to be destinations for lunch and even dinner. A third of consumers now visit a store specifically because they want convenient and quality food options, and those who purchase prepared food visit a c-store almost three times more per week on average. The focus is on increasing consumer engagement and 'pump to store' traffic through options like order at the pump and express ordering."

Offering Convenient Ways to Order Beyond Store Walls

With the Express Ordering add-on, retailers can strategically extend foodservice reach beyond traditional store boundaries, connecting every aspect of the c-store environment:

  • Order at the Pump drives fuel-only customers into the store for the impulse purchase they didn’t know they needed. With Express Ordering and FlexPay 6 payment terminals, transform previously idle time into significant new revenue streams.
  • In-Store Self-Service Kiosks feature intuitive interfaces that streamline ordering, reduce wait times, and eliminate order errors to enhance both customer satisfaction and operational efficiency.
  • Drive-Thru Solutions that integrate with existing operations enable c-stores to capture vehicle traffic with QSR-level convenience.
  • Mobile Ordering extends the c-store offering beyond property lines to capture busy customers, wherever they are.

The Passport Express Ordering solution offers enterprise-level capabilities to streamline content management for retailers. It supports flexible deployment tailored to each retailer's needs. Convenience store operators can manage real-time menu updates and monitor performance across locations via a centralized application that allows rapid optimization of product offerings, improved customer engagement and increased profitability.

About Invenco by GVR

Invenco by GVR, a Vontier company, is a global leader in the convenience retail industry. Built to help customers adapt and innovate to stay ahead, Invenco by GVR will be the operating system for convenience retail, producing agile solutions for accelerated growth and value. Invenco by GVR Solutions can be found in nearly 165,000 connected devices across 50,000 convenience stores in more than 50 countries. To find out more about Invenco by GVR visit www.invenco.com.
